How to get started with SEO - an interview with Kaushik Prakash

from Education Marketing Leader with Chris Rapozo

I'm excited about this episode with my friend Kaushik Prakash and can't wait to share it with you! Kaushik and I met a few years ago when I considered making a career change into marketing, and he's been an advisor ever since. Kaushik attended Korea University in Seoul, South Korea, to study Mechanical Engineering to follow his passion for cars, just to find out that he liked to admire them more than to build them. Always on the pulse and seeing upcoming trends, Kaushik rode the Instagram wave when it first arrived in East Asia, started marketing small businesses on social media, and fully emerged himself in the digital marketing game during college. Upon graduation, he landed a job as Marketing Manager at a Korean law firm, but due to the Covid-19 pandemic suffered a layoff six months into his stint. The entrepreneurial spirit that got him into digital marketing during his studies at Korea U prompted him to partner with his best mate Ethan Brooke to start Valeo Legal Marketing, an agency specializing in content marketing and search engine optimization for law firms. A big proponent of SEO, Kaushik evangelizes the benefits of SEO on his LinkedIn channel daily, emphasizing that properly optimized content results in consistent lead generation. "When it comes to paid advertising, once you stop running these ads when your marketing budget dries up, your lead flow completely shuts down," he says. "But if you're doing the foundational work with 'evergreen' content, you'll reap the results even three years after publication." Brand visibility is another benefit of proper SEO. And the more your content is featured by prominent media outlets, the better the backlinks and the more relevant your site becomes, leading to higher search engine rankings. The way to earn high-quality backlinks, Kaushik says, "starts with creating high-quality content."About keyword research tools: "invest in proper paid SEO tools," Kaushik says to help you get the most out of the content marketing efforts and create articles people actually search for. Ahrefs, Semrush, or Keysearch, are a few he recommends if you are serious about raising your SEO content marketing game. Once on the platform, type in the service you offer, then pick low-competition, mid to high-volume keywords and create content around those. If you're stretched thin and want to hire an SEO company, make sure that the agency provides you with testimonials, references, and industry-specific case studies. "Choose an agency that is industry specific to get the most out of the partnership," Kaushik advises.
